The Rise of Mobile Betting

One of the most significant trends in sports betting is the rise of mobile platforms. With the proliferation of smartphones, betting has become more accessible than ever. Users can place bets from anywhere, whether they’re at a game, at home, or on the go. Mobile betting apps not only provide convenience but also offer live betting options that allow users to wager in real-time as games unfold. This immediacy keeps fans engaged and enhances the overall experience.

Data Analytics and Predictive Modeling

As sports analytics become more sophisticated, bettors are increasingly relying on data-driven insights to inform their wagers. Advanced predictive modeling techniques, powered by machine learning and AI, are enabling sports analysts to forecast game outcomes with greater accuracy. Sportsbooks are leveraging these insights to set more competitive odds, balancing the need to attract bettors while managing risk.

Moreover, bettors can access vast amounts of statistical data, player performance metrics, and historical trends, all of which can influence their betting decisions. The integration of sophisticated analytics into the betting process is not just enhancing the bettor’s experience but also creating a more transparent and competitive market.

Regulatory Landscape and Compliance Challenges

As the sports betting industry grows, so do the regulatory challenges that come with it. Each state or country has its own laws governing how betting operates, and staying compliant can be complex for operators. However, the trend towards legalization is encouraging many jurisdictions to establish clear and fair regulations. This is essential for protecting consumers and ensuring a level playing field for operators. As more regions embrace legal sports betting, we can expect to see a concerted effort to harmonize regulations across borders.

Increased Focus on Responsible Gambling

With the rapid growth of sports betting, there is an increased emphasis on responsible gambling practices. Operators are implementing features such as self-exclusion tools, deposit limits, and awareness campaigns aimed at educating bettors about the risks associated with gambling. This focus not only supports individuals who might be at risk but also fosters trust in the industry as a whole. As the dialogue around responsible gambling continues to grow, we can expect operators to become more proactive in creating safer betting environments.

Cryptocurrencies are making their mark on the sports betting industry by offering an alternative payment method that is secure and decentralized. Bitcoin and other cryptocurrencies allow for quick transactions without the need for intermediaries, thus simplifying the betting process. Furthermore, the anonymity that cryptocurrencies can provide appeals to many bettors who prefer to keep their activities private. As adoption of digital currencies continues to rise, we could see an increasing number of sportsbooks integrating crypto as a payment option.

The Future of Esports Betting

Esports has surged in popularity over recent years, and with it, the potential for betting on competitive gaming has exploded. Many operators are now offering betting markets for various esports events, from League of Legends to Dota 2. This segment attracts a younger audience that may not be as engaged with traditional sports betting. As esports continue to gain mainstream acceptance, we can expect operators to innovate their betting offerings in this space, including live betting options and unique betting markets.
